2 pastors arrested with small coffins, other ritual items in Rivers

Police authorities in Rivers State have arrested two pastors, after fetish items were discovered in their churches.

The duo were taken into custody on January 20, 2025, following a report from the youth leader of Rumunduru community, Henry Worlu, in Obio/Akpor Local Government Area of the State.

While speaking at the Command headquarters in Port Harcourt, Grace Iringe-Koko, the command’s spokesperson, revealed that the seized items included small coffins, monkey skulls, carved skeletons, and other ritual paraphernalia.

“This case, which has been trending on social media, involves two pastors reported by youths of Rumunduru community, led by their youth leader, Henry Worlu, on January 20, 2025, at about 9 am. The youths brought the suspects, Prophet Umoren Bassey and Prophet Elijah Anietie, both of Akwa Ibom State origin, and handed them over to the police for discreet investigation,” Iringe-Koko said.

The suspects, who are allegedly the founders of God’s Deliverance Apostolic Church and Power House of Glory International Gospel Church, were reportedly found with several photographs, some of which were of children as well as spiritual books, crosses, wooden skulls, and other carved images.

The police assured that an investigation is underway to uncover the full scope of the suspects’ activities and identify any potential victims.
